Durable structural wood-plastic laminate for wood buildings in high-humidity environment and preparation method thereof
A kind of laminated board, durable technology, applied in the field of building structure engineering, can solve the problems that the product cannot achieve the appearance decoration effect, negative impact on the environment and human beings, and contains toxic ingredients, etc., to achieve good insect-proof and anti-corrosion properties control, environment-friendly effect

Embodiment 3
[0070] A durable wood-plastic laminated board for wooden buildings in high-humidity environments, the laminated board includes a wood single-layer board and a polymer plastic alloy, and the polymer plastic alloy is arranged in the wood single-layer board and a plurality of wood single-layer boards between the laminates;
[0071] The wood single-layer board is a low-density fast-growing wood veneer with a thickness of 3mm; the wood single-layer board is domestic fast-growing masson pine;
[0072] The polymer plastic alloy is composed of polyethylene with a melting temperature of 130-140°C and polypropylene with a melting temperature of 160-170°C, the mass ratio of polyethylene and polypropylene is 50:50, and the wood single-layer board and polymer The mass ratio of the plastic alloy is 30:70.
